Customs Legislation Amendment (False Trade Marks Infringement Notices) Bill 2026

Amends the: Commerce (Trade Descriptions) Act 1905 to create a strict liability offence for the importation of goods that bear false trade marks; and Customs Regulation 2015 to prescribe this offence in the Customs Infringement Notice Scheme, enabling Australian Border Force officers to issue infringement notices as an alternative to prosecution.
